Wood Laminate Ideas for Elegant Home Décor

There are a few design details that make a house seem warm and beautifully classic, like the appearance of natural wood. However, solid wood is costly, prone to wear and tear, and expensive to maintain. Here is where wood laminates come in – to provide that richness of wood textures and grains in a fraction of the price, and durability that can be relied upon by daily life requirements.

Wood laminate in modern homes has become a design necessity, offering the right balance of sophistication and functionality.

Introducing Natural Comfort into Living Rooms

A living room is a typical environment in a house, and wood laminates can instantly transform the ambiance. Neutral sofas and decor are provided on a deep-walnut or teak laminate wall paneling. 

A television set in oak or ash laminate will give a slight touch of class without being too dominating. Contrasting colors are also employed by the designers, such as the dark wood laminates used on the wall panels and the light ones used on the shelves, to form a layered and luxurious appearance. These touches make the living rooms look classy and welcoming.

Wood Finished Stylish Kitchens

Wood laminates offer traditional beauty and contemporary strength in the kitchen. The woodgrain laminates, such as maple or chestnut, used in cabinetry, provide the warm atmosphere of a farmhouse kitchen, whereas glossy walnut or wenge finishes would be more suitable for a smooth and modern appearance. 

The advantage of the laminates in this case is convenience – it is inert to stains, simple to clean, and will not bend like natural wood in damp conditions. Combining wood laminates with stone-based countertops or matte black hardware will make the kitchen fashionable and practical.

Bedrooms can be turned into a peaceful haven by the use of wood laminates. Textured oak or pine wardrobes create warmth, and a laminate headboard with a darker grain can serve as a bold focal point. 

Planners typically recommend lighter wood veneers for smaller bedrooms, as this creates a light and airy appearance that makes the interior look spacious. The room is completed by adding the side tables or study desks in a matching wood finish, thus making the room look coherent and classy.

Innovative Accents and Unique Applications 

In addition to large furniture objects, wood laminates are also bright in small elements. Polished veneer style laminated doors are a classy way to enter a room.

Ceiling panels that are laminated provide an added depth and texture, especially in areas such as dining rooms or home offices. Wood Laminate accents, such as shelves, niches on walls, or even tiny workstations, can serve as accents even in small spaces, including foyers or nooks in a study, without overwhelming the area. Combining wood laminates with other materials, such as glass or metal, produces contemporary, eclectic designs that help to underscore individual style.

The Realist Way to Eternal Charm

Wood laminates are durable and cost-effective. They can resist scratches, water, and daily wear, and are not easily damaged, making them very convenient for families and high-traffic areas. Homeowners can install wood that looks natural, with numerous shades, grains, and finishes, and are not concerned about the associated maintenance issues.

Wood laminates are not only surface coverings; the material is a multipurpose design resource that enables homeowners to create a space that is warm, beautiful, and elegant. Bold wall statement, sophisticated cabinetry, subtle accents – no matter the style or budget, wood laminate ideas will make beautiful house decorations affordable to all.
